On Breeze Celebration, Mar Jeps' life changes in an instant — and the fate of the entire Kodan species is placed in her hands. But saving a civilization is never simple. At every turn, her efforts are undermined by the deep-rooted forces of greed and corruption woven into Kodan society. Can she outmaneuver the powers working against her? Can she bend the arc of history toward survival — and make the foreseeable future a reality?
About the Author: Howard Libes has been a writer for over 30 years and is a graduate of the University of Oregon Writing Program. He edited the 2,300-page manuscript of If They Move...Kill'em: The Life and Times of Sam Peckinpah by David Weddle (Atlantic/Grove Press) and worked as a collaborator-writer and interviewer-on Among the Mansions of Eden: Tales of Love, Lust, and Land in Beverly Hills by David Weddle (William Morrow/HarperCollins). He has been a freelance writer for many publications, including Los Angeles Times Magazine. Currently, he is tapping into his lifelong obsession with science fiction and writing the SEEDER series. When All Else Fails (Happy Mistake Publishing), the first book in the series, was released in 2017.
